Streets are blocked and a house in Winnipeg's Centennial neighbourhood is heavily damaged due to a Friday morning fire. Fire crews were called out just before 1 a.m. to the vacant 2½-storey duplex at the corner of McDermot Avenue and Juno Street, near Health Sciences Centre. When they arrived, the house was engulfed in smoke and flames, city officials said in a news release. McDermot is closed between Juno and Isabel streets and is expected to be for some time. No damage estimates are available at this time but the structure is believed to be a complete loss, the city said.
